The Pentagon unveils new agreements with major defense contractors to bolster missile system production, enhancing U.S. defenses against aerial threats. Lockheed Martin, BAE Systems, and Honeywell Aerospace will expand output of key components, including Precision Strike Missiles and infrared seekers. These moves aim to strengthen Americas ability to counter evolving drone and missile risks, with potential multi-year contracts up to seven years.
